The ICC Men’s Cricket World Cup 2023 is set to be a cricketing extravaganza, and cricket enthusiasts around the world are eagerly awaiting the action-packed tournament. Here’s a breakdown of the schedule for this highly anticipated event:
Start Date: The ICC Men’s World Cup 2023 is scheduled to kick off on October 5, 2023, at Ahmedabad England vs. New Zealand.
Host Nation: The tournament will be hosted by India, a cricket-loving nation with a rich history in the sport.
Format: The tournament will follow the One Day International (ODI) format, with each team playing a round-robin group stage followed by knockout matches.
Venues: Several iconic cricket venues across India will be hosting matches, providing an electric atmosphere for players and fans alike.
Teams: The 2023 World Cup will feature a total of 10 teams, with each team vying for the prestigious title.
Group Stage: During the group stage, each team will play a round-robin format, facing all other teams in their group. This stage will determine the top four teams that will advance to the semi-finals.
Knockout Stage: The semi-finals and the final will follow the group stage. The top four teams will compete in the semi-finals, with the winners progressing to the grand finale.
MATCH SCHEDULE ICC MENS WORLD CUP 2023
Group Stage
- England vs. New Zeland October 5, 2023 at Ahmedabad
- Pakistan vs. Netherlands October 6, 2023, at Hyderabad
- Bangladesh Vs. Afghanistan October 7, 2023, at Dharmsala
- South Africa Vs. Sri Lanka October 7, 2023, at Delhi
- India Vs. Australia October 8, 2023, at Chennai
- New Zeland Vs. Netherlands October 9, 2023, at Hyderabad
- England Vs. Bangladesh October 10, 2023, at Dharmsala
- Pakistan Vs. Sri Lanka October 10, 2023, at Hyderabad
- India Vs. Afghanistan October 11, 2023, at Delhi
- Australia Vs. South Africa October 12, 2023, at Lucknow
- New Zeland Vs. Bangladesh October 13, 2023, at Chennai
- India Vs. Pakistan October 14, 2023, at Ahmedabad
- England Vs. Afghanistan October 15, 2023, at Delhi
- Australia Vs. Sri Lanka October 16, 2023, at Lucknow
- South Africa Vs. Netherlands October 17, 2023, at Dharmsala
- New Zeland Vs. Afghanistan October 18, 2023, at Chennai
- India Vs. Bangladesh October 19, 2023, at Pune
- Australia Vs. Pakistan October 20, 2023, at Bengaluru
- Netherlands vs. Srilanka October 21, 2023, at Lucknow
- England Vs. South Africa October 21, 2023, at Mumbai
- India Vs. New Zeland October 22, 2023, at Dharmsala
- Pakistan Vs. Afghanistan October 23, 2023, at Chennai
- South Africa Vs. Bangladesh October 24, 2023, at Mumbai
- Australia Vs. Netherlands October 25, 2023, at Delhi
- England Vs. Sri Lanka October 26, 2023, at Bengaluru
- Pakistan Vs. South Africa October 27, 2023, at Chennai
- Australia Vs. New Zeland October 28, 2023, at Dharmsala
- Netherland Vs. Bangladesh October 28, 2023, at Kolkata
- India Vs. England October 29, 2023, at Lucknow
- Afghanistan vs. Sri Lanka October 30, 2023, at Pune
- Pakistan Vs. Bangladesh October 31, 2023, at Kolkata
- New Zeland Vs. South Africa November 01, 2023, at Pune
- India vs. Sri Lanka November 02, 2023, at Mumbai
- Netherland Vs. Afghanistan November 03, 2023, at Lucknow
- New Zeland Vs. Pakistan November 04, 2023, at Bengaluru
- England Vs. Australia November 04, 2023, at Ahmedabad
- India Vs. South Africa November 05, 2023, at Kolkata
- Bangladesh Vs. Sri Lanka November 06, 2023, at Delhi
- Australia Vs. Afghanistan November 07, 2023, at Mumbai
- England Vs. Netherland November 08, 2023, at Pune
- New Zeland Vs. Sri Lanka November 09, 2023, at Bengaluru
- South Africa Vs. Afghanistan November 10, 2023, at Ahmedabad
- Australia Vs. Bangladesh November 11, 2023, at Pune
- England Vs. Pakistan November 11, 2023, at Kolkata
- India Vs. Netherland November 12, 2023, at Bengaluru
Semi Final 1
15 November 2023 Mumbai
Semi Final 2
16 November 2023 Kolkata
Final 2
19 November 2023 Ahmedabad
Key Dates: Mark your calendars for the knockout stage matches, including the semi-finals on November 15 and 16, and the final on November 19.
Final: The ICC Men’s World Cup 2023 final is set to be the pinnacle of the tournament, where two of the best teams in the world will battle it out for cricketing glory. The final match is scheduled to take place on November 19, 2023, in Ahmedabad.
